У меня есть список предметов (сообщений в блогах), которые я хотел бы исчезать и скользить со стороны, когда прокручивается. Однако я не могу решить, как это сделать, без явного выбора каждого элемента.
Использование класса просто оживляет их все в одно и то же время, но я хотел бы, чтобы он запускал его действие на каждый отдельный пост только тогда, когда ему это нужно.
var controller = $.superscrollorama();
controller.addTween('.post', TweenMax.from( $('.post'), .5, { css: {opacity: 0, right:'1000px'} }));
Дело в том, что я не могу просто закодировать все элементы, так как страница динамична, и я не знаю, сколько ее будет.
Есть ли способ перебрать элементы с каждым утверждением для достижения этого эффекта?
Спасибо за ваше время.
Хорошо, я понял это. Это так же просто, как использование функции each(), например:
$(".post").each(function() {
$this = $(this);
controller.addTween( $this, TweenMax.from( $this, .5, { css: {opacity: 0, right:'1000px'} }));
});